Morrow Tiles prefetcher: pulls map tiles ahead of the viewport and warms the Kestrel edge cache. On-call basics: if tile latency alarms fire, check prefetch queue depth first — anything over 10k means the upstream raster service is lagging. Restarting the prefetcher is safe; it resumes from the last committed tile index. Config lives in /etc/morrow/prefetch.env. Zoom bounds and concurrency are already set. It also needs the raster service credential, which goes on the line below:

env line for fawif-kahip: LEDGER_TOKEN20=4e2e96514c4cdf0036b9

## Authentication

The Tidewane retention sweeper authenticates to the purge-coordination service on every run. The credential is scoped strictly to deletion-manifest reads and tombstone writes; it cannot restore or export records. Rotate it quarterly and audit scope after each rotation. For local verification of the sweeper, authenticate with the key provided below.

API key for taduf-yahif: qvz11-nMDtAWg6H2u

Handover note — for the shift lead, Windrow depot

The Fairleigh longcase clock arrives tomorrow morning for restoration at Quillan & Sons. It travels in a padded crate, strapped upright, with the weights and pendulum boxed separately and labelled. Please check all three packages against the enclosed list before accepting, and store the crate away from the loading-bay heaters — the lacquer is heat-sensitive. Note any scuffs on the intake sheet. The courier's hand-over instruction is given just below.

handover note for yagep-tagef: the fenok sorwyn courier leaves the fraok sileth sorax ledger at gate 2873 under passcode 476683